Simple Guide for Beginners
A Pressure Reducing Station (PRS) is a system that lowers high pressure of steam, air, gas, or water to a safer and usable level. It is used in many industries to protect pipelines, machines, and workers.

Why Do We Need a Pressure Reducing Station?
In industries, fluids (like steam or gas) are often sent through pipes at very high pressure. But most machines or processes can’t handle such high pressure — they need a lower and steady pressure to work properly.
If the pressure is too high:
-
It can damage equipment
-
It can cause leaks or accidents
-
It wastes energy and money
That’s why we use a Pressure Reducing Station — it helps control and reduce the pressure to a safe level before it reaches the equipment.
What Is a Pressure Reducing Station?
A Pressure Reducing Station is a set of valves, gauges, and safety parts. It is installed in the pipeline to:
-
Reduce the incoming pressure
-
Control the outgoing pressure
-
Protect the system from overpressure
You can think of it like a water tap: the tank may have high pressure, but the tap controls how much water (and at what pressure) comes out.
Main Parts of a Pressure Reducing Station
A PRS usually has these parts:
-
Pressure Reducing Valve (PRV):
The main part that reduces pressure. -
Isolation Valves:
Used to shut off the system when needed. -
Strainer or Filter:
Removes dust or dirt to protect the valves. -
Pressure Gauges:
Shows pressure levels before and after the valve. -
Safety Valve:
Releases pressure if it gets too high — for safety. -
Bypass Line (optional):
Helps in maintenance or emergency operation.
How Does a Pressure Reducing Station Work?
Here’s how it works in simple steps:
-
High-pressure fluid enters the station.
-
The PRV reduces the pressure to the required level.
-
Gauges check if the pressure is correct.
-
If the pressure becomes too high, the safety valve opens to release it.
-
The fluid then goes safely to the machine or process.
Where Are Pressure Reducing Stations Used?
These stations are used in many industries like:
-
Power plants
-
Gas and oil industries
-
Steam systems in factories
-
Water supply systems
-
Chemical plants
-
Food and beverage production
-
Textile and paper mills
Basically, any place where high-pressure fluid needs to be controlled.

Benefits of Using a Pressure Reducing Station
Safety – Prevents accidents from high pressure
Efficiency – Machines work better at proper pressure
Saves Energy – Reduces waste and lowers cost
Protects Equipment – Increases machine life
Stable Operation – Maintains steady pressure for processes
Installation and Maintenance Tips
-
Always use a filter to stop dirt from entering
-
Check gauges regularly to monitor pressure
-
Keep valves clean and working smoothly
-
Use good quality materials to avoid rust and leaks
-
Keep spare parts ready for quick repair
